Cash Wheeler is already looking back on FTR’s most recent AEW World Tag Team Championship run with a sense of finality. Appearing as a guest on Late Night Grin with Joe Hulbert, Wheeler indicated that the team’s third reign with the title will likely be the last time they hold that championship in All Elite Wrestling.
FTR captured the AEW World Tag Team titles for the third time in November 2025, giving the celebrated duo yet another chapter in what has been a distinguished run in the company. That reign came to an end in May 2026 at Double or Nothing, closing the book on what now appears, at least in Wheeler’s view, to be a defining final chapter with that particular title.
